求餘數(同餘定理)

2021-05-26 16:29:46 字數 487 閱讀 4145

現在給你乙個自然數n,它的位數小於等於一百萬,現在你要做的就是求出這個數除10003之後的餘數

輸入第一行有乙個整數m(1<=m<=8),表示有m組測試資料;

隨後m行每行有乙個自然數n。

輸出輸出n整除10003之後的餘數,每次輸出佔一行。

樣例輸入34

5465456541

樣例輸出45

**如下:

/*

同餘定理:(a+b)%c=((a%c)+(b%c))%c

m%n舉例:

123 % n = (((1%n*10%n+2%n)%n*10%n)%n+3%n)%n

*/#include#include#include#include#includeusing namespace std;

int main()

printf("%d\n", num);

} return 0;

}

求餘數(同餘定理)

現在給你乙個自然數n,它的位數小於等於一百萬,現在你要做的就是求出這個數除10003之後的餘數 輸入第一行有乙個整數m 1 m 8 表示有m組測試資料 隨後m行每行有乙個自然數n。輸出輸出n整除10003之後的餘數,每次輸出佔一行。樣例輸入34 5465456541 樣例輸出45 如下 同餘定理 a...

九餘數定理 同餘定理

九餘數定理 同餘定理 我們都知道對於十進位制數,只要這個數能除盡3 9則他個位數字之和也能除盡3 9,以前只知道用沒有證明過,下面來簡單證明一下。對於十進位制數,舉個簡單的例子,這個數是abcd,他表示的大小就是 x 1000 a 100 b 10 c d 我們對他進行轉化 x 999 a 99 b...

和與餘數的和同餘理解 模和同餘定理

一 什麼是餘數 在整數的除法中,只有能整除與不能整除兩種情況。當不能整除時,就產生餘數。我們在讀小學二年級時,已經學了帶餘數的出發了,我們來溫習一下。通過做了這麼多年除法,我們可以理解到,餘數是指整數除法中被除數未被除盡部分,且餘數的取值範圍為0到除數之間 不包括除數 的整數,也就是說餘數一定比除數...